您需要登录后才可以操作登录 | 立即注册
关闭
楼主
加油_新儿
  • TA的每日心情
    开心
    2019-2-22 16:39
  • 签到天数: 3 天

    连续签到: 3 天

    [LV.2]偶尔看看I

    [UI框架] 元素宽高怎么适配? [复制链接]

    653 5 发表于 2019-2-20 16:38:20

    我是从小程序转过来的,小程序中是rpx单位,不用适配,那么在appcan中怎么计算宽高才是合适的呢?
    比如:
    一个元素  width: 375rpx; height: 150rpx;
    那么在appcan中我应该给多少合适呢?
    目前的思路是用rem,用了官方的media.css,然而计算的不太对,或者是我的计算方法错误,我的计算方法是这样的:
    750的设计稿,一个元素是375*150,根据media.css中的font-size计算,计算等式为:
    height=150px/32px(font-size)=4.6875rem;
    然而效果却明显不对,感觉字体偏大,应该如何计算?
    沙发
    AppCan运营
  • TA的每日心情
    开心
    2018-6-6 14:54
  • 签到天数: 128 天

    连续签到: 1 天

    [LV.7]常住居民III

    显示全部楼层 发表于 2019-2-21 13:41:14
    目前使用的应该是em计算的吧
    板凳
    加油_新儿
  • TA的每日心情
    开心
    2019-2-22 16:39
  • 签到天数: 3 天

    连续签到: 3 天

    [LV.2]偶尔看看I

    显示全部楼层 发表于 2019-2-21 15:31:00
    AppCan运营 发表于 2019-2-21 13:41
    目前使用的应该是em计算的吧

    谢谢,调整了font-size的相关媒体查询,不知道兼容会不会有问题,有问题了再说吧。谢谢。
    地板
    AppCan运营
  • TA的每日心情
    开心
    2018-6-6 14:54
  • 签到天数: 128 天

    连续签到: 1 天

    [LV.7]常住居民III

    显示全部楼层 发表于 2019-2-22 14:40:54
    嗯嗯,好的,不客气
    5#
    加油_新儿
  • TA的每日心情
    开心
    2019-2-22 16:39
  • 签到天数: 3 天

    连续签到: 3 天

    [LV.2]偶尔看看I

    显示全部楼层 发表于 2019-2-22 15:59:37
    AppCan运营 发表于 2019-2-22 14:40
    嗯嗯,好的,不客气

    你好,mvvm中for循环中Img的src循环不出来
    <div mvvm-scope data-bind="for:array" class="flex flex_d_c flex_a_c flex_j_c box">
    <img style="height: 80%;" data-bind="attr:{src:icon}" />
    是这样写嘛?
    6#
    AppCan运营
  • TA的每日心情
    开心
    2018-6-6 14:54
  • 签到天数: 128 天

    连续签到: 1 天

    [LV.7]常住居民III

    显示全部楼层 发表于 2019-2-25 11:19:02
    这个不太懂哈,不过您可以换个其他方法试试,mvvm这个框架比较老了,我们现在都不使用这个了, 一般都是使用veu
    主题:
    级别:游客
    发帖:
    您需要登录后才可以回帖 登录 | 立即注册

    本版积分规则

    快速回复 返回顶部 返回列表